This Fuel Quantity Indicator/Totalizer operates in any of
the individual fuel quantity indicator (FQI) positions or
the totalizer position. Pin jumpers in the mating connector
direct operating mode, English (LB) or metric (KG) units of
measure, and scaling. If an invalid configuration exists,
the indicator will display ConF on the digital
display.
In the FQI mode, the indicator shows fuel weight on a five-digit
digital display and the tank percent full on a segmented arc.
If the FQI establishes that there may be a small error in
the displayed fuel weight, or that an accurate fuel quantitycannot
be determined (blank fuel weight display), the display will
read MAINT.
As a totalizer, the indicator shows the arithmetic sum of
the contributing indicators. Data transmission between the
masters and the totalizer is on dedicated digital busses,
resulting in exact display correlation. Units of mea-sure
(KG or LB) for the totalizer are defined by a pin jumper in
the mating connector. Should there be a units mismatch between
that selected for the totalizer and the units data from any
of the individual master indicators, fuel quantity will be
blanked and MAINT and both LB and
KG will be displayed.
The indicator display is an integrally lit, high contrast,
liquid crystal display (LCD) showing white characters on a
black background. The indicator is equipped with low level,
flightdeck compatible night lighting and supplemental high
intensity white daytime lighting.
The latter provides improved LCD readability when operating
in high ambient lighting conditions. The high intensity lighting
comes on automaticallywhen night lighting is adjusted to zero.
The indicator performs a contin-uous Built-in Test (BIT) to
ensure operational integrity and facilitate troubleshooting.
BIT codes represent specific failures within a gauging channel.
The fuel quantity display is blanked and communica-tions to
the totalizer indicator are stopped if computed fuel quantity
cannot be determined. The Fuel Qty Test pushbutton
prompts a system component display test and facilitates access
to the fuel quan-tity
indicators BIT fault history.
A one time calibration of the indicator at installation allows
for zeroing the tank probe array. A multi-turn potentiometer
on the rear of the unit provides access to the calibration
mode.
